Introducing Smitten Kitten – A Font with Personality

Smitten Kitten is a whimsical, handwritten-style script font that brings a touch of sweetness and charm to any editorial layout. Designed with heart-shaped dots over the 'i's and 'j's, this typeface exudes a lighthearted, approachable vibe that works beautifully in publishing, blogging, and digital content creation. Whether you're designing a blog header, a magazine cover, or a printable worksheet, Smitten Kitten adds a personal, hand-crafted feel that resonates with readers.

Enhancing Visual Hierarchy and Reader Engagement

Visual hierarchy is essential in editorial design, and Smitten Kitten plays a valuable role in guiding reader attention. While not suited for long-form body copy due to its decorative nature, it excels in pull quotes, chapter openers, and quote graphics. Pair it with a clean serif or sans serif font for body text to balance charm with readability. This thoughtful font pairing ensures your content remains both engaging and easy to follow across web, mobile, and print formats.

Readability Across Formats

When working with a decorative font like Smitten Kitten, it's important to consider how it performs across different platforms. On screen, it renders clearly at larger sizes, making it perfect for web headers and mobile banners. For print materials like guides and workbooks, ensure it's used at an appropriate size to maintain legibility. In PDF exports or newsletter templates, test the font in multiple environments to confirm it displays consistently and retains its charm without compromising clarity.

Font Pairing Tips for Editorial Design

Pairing Smitten Kitten with a complementary typeface enhances both visual appeal and readability. For magazine layouts or blog headers, combine it with a classic serif font like Georgia or a modern sans serif like Open Sans for captions and navigation. This contrast allows Smitten Kitten to take center stage in headings while keeping body text crisp and readable. For branding purposes, use it alongside a minimalist font to create a balanced, professional look that feels both creative and trustworthy.
